Power BI introduces advanced features
In April 2026, Power BI is rolling out a range of new features, including improved collaboration capabilities and advanced data visualization tools. Users can now seamlessly work together on dashboards and reports, equipped with additional data analysis and visualization tools. The update also focuses on better integration with other Microsoft products, further optimizing the user experience.
